Asset and License Management Software for Thin clients

Hopefully someone can help me with some suggestions. 

 

We have a fleet of over 400+ thin clients which consist of C10L, D10D and Wyse 5070 Celeron models.

We currently use ManageEngine Helpdesk to control out IT support and asset management with a real specification on license assignment. However we are finding it very challenging to manage the licensing of our thin client fleet via the asset feature in Manage Engine Helpdesk.

 

Manage Engine Helpdesk also requires an agent to be installed on the device for it to be scanned into the asset registry but you cannot do this on the thin clients as they do not allow software to be installed onto them. We know that we can put all the wyse boxes into a spreadsheet and import them this way but this is very complex and time consuming due to the amount of wyse thin clients we have.

 

Is there any management software out there that could be of use to us for managing the thin clients and tracking and assigning licenses. The Licensing issue is the biggest trouble as we are currently trying to play around with SQL databases via the back-end of helpdesk to try and make this process easier.

 

Any help of advice would be much appreciated.

Today, nothing I can recommend.  Future versions of Wyse Management Suite Pro will have a web services hook to allow Rest API integration with 3'rd party software which may help you address this. 

 No timeline published on this feature.
